People
Site wizard
petere
DDPO
Portfolio
Contributor
Impersonate
Login
Peter Eisentraut
Endorsements of petere's key
EEA2 4D48 558A 7910 3E80 EE29 A19F 1243 EC41 269F
Endorsed by
Date
Statement
Actions